I'm looking for some quality lights for a 55g reef. I plan on keeping softies for sure, and most likely lps. I would consider doing sps, but I'm not sure. What would be a good lighting setup for most softies, lps, and maybe some hard sps?
 
A 4 bulb T5 h.o fixture and you can do anything. I have a wavepoint and I love it, and it has individual reflectors for each bulb.
 
Assuming a standard 48" 55 gallon
